Policy of Appointment of TADK on the Railways: 01/12/2020

RBE 102/2020: Vide Railway Board Letter No. E(NG)II/2020/SB/5, dated 01.12.2020, Railway Board has issued policy letter for appointment of TADK on the Railways.

  • Engagement of fresh face substitute as TADK is discontinued with effect from 06.08.2020.
  • Existing posts and incumbent TADKs will continue…
  • TADK posts may be filled by regular Railway employees…

Immediate stop on appointment of TADK

In reply of an un-starred question in Lok Sabha, the Minister of Railways submitted that The Ministry of Railways has stopped appointment of TADK with immediate effect vide its order dated 06.08.2020. 

Now, officers of Indian Railways will not have facility of appointing Telephone Attendant-cum-Dak Khalasis (TADKs).

Reply submitted by the Railway Minister in Lok Sabha

Un-starred question no. 1645 of Lok Sabha, answered by Minister of Railways on 21.09.2020 as follows…

(a).
Q. The number of khalasis or bungalow peons working at the residence of senior officials as on date along-with the criteria for appointment as khalasis and their nature of duties and emoluments paid;

Ans. There are 4227 Telephone Attendant cum Dak Khalasis (TADK)/Bungalow peons working in Indian Railways as on date. Initial engagement of bungalow peons/TADK is made as fresh face substitute with the personal approval of the General Manager on verification and recommendation by the concerned officer. These candidates are required to meet educational qualification, age and medical fitness criteria for appointment prescribed for direct recruitment of Level-1 (erstwhile Group D) employees. These appointees are paid in Pay Level-1 of Seventh Central Pay Commission’s pay matrix starting at ₹18000 and allowances as admissible. TADKs assist officials to whom they are attached. Their duties include attending to calls, recording movement of dak/files, assisting an officer in camp office, and doing official duties related to breakdowns, disaster management, field inspections and other line duties.

(b).
Q. Whether the Government has received complaints of abuse and ill treatment of these khalasis by officers;

Ans. No complaints of abuse or ill treatment of bungalow peons/TADK by the officers have been reported. However, few instances of grievances of TADKs have been reported by the Zonal Railways which are examined and redressed according to departmental rules and procedure.

(c).
Q. If so, whether the Government had formed a Joint Secretary level committee to review the policy and if so, its outcome thereof;

Ans. Yes, Sir. A committee of Executive Directors was constituted to examine alternative mechanisms in place of existing one for appointment of TADK. The committee has since submitted its report and it has been considered by the Ministry of Railways.

(d).
Q. Whether the Government is now considering to bar new appointments to the post of khalasis; and

Ans. The Ministry of Railways has stopped appointment of fresh face substitute as TADK with immediate effect vide its order dated 06.08.2020.

(e).
Q. if so, the details thereof?

Ans. The Ministry of Railways has stopped appointment of fresh face substitute as TADK with immediate effect vide its order dated 06.08.2020.

Duties of TADK in Railway, Bungalow Peons
  • Railway officers have to work round the clock i.e. 24 X 7 X 365 days, hence assistance is required like personal assistant, helper and caretaker.
  • TADKs assist officials to whom they are attached.
  • Their duties include attending to calls,
    • recording movement of dak/files,
    • assisting an officer in camp office, and
    • doing official duties related to breakdowns, disaster management, field inspections and other line duties
  • To attend the telephones of officers at their residence.
  • To work as Dak khalasi for delivering letters and parcel posts to other offices.
  • Assisting officers in various office works at home.
  • Managing the camp offices at officer’s residence.
  • The TADK assists him in not only sorting out the papers, but also run to control offices to deliver positions. They deliver the control positions on time to the houses of other officers & supervisors also.
Policy of Appointment of TADK: RBE No. 64/2020

Vide Railway Board’s letter No. E(NG)II/2008/SB/19/BP/TADK/Pt. A, dated 06.08.2020, Railway board issued order on “Policy of Appointment of TADK on the Railways”. This order was to completely ban the appointment of bungalow peons in railways in future.

As per RBE No. 64/2020: The issue regarding appointment of TADK is under review in Railway Board. It has, therefore, been decided that any appointment of fresh face substitutes as TADK should not either be processed or made with immediate effect. Further, all cases approved for such appointments since 1st July 2020 may be reviewed and position advised to Board. This may be complied with strictly in all Railway establishments.

Officer associations represented against the ban on Bungalow peons. And requested Railway board to restore the facility of TADK as per existing practice.

FACT: As on date.There are 4227 Telephone Attendant cum Dak Khalasis (TADK)/Bungalow peons working in Indian Railways

FROA wrote to CEO & CRB for Retention of TADK/ Bungalow Peon

The proposed review of the present selection process of TADK has led to sense of anguish and apprehension amongst the officers fraternity. Zonal federations have requested to continue with the existing system

FROA in its letter to CEO & CRB, requested that the present system of selection of TADKs has been in vogue since long and has several inherent advantages. A TADK selected through the officer concerned imparts a sense of safety, confidence, trust and privacy for the families of the officers.

FROA further mentioned that, this issue should hence be seen not only from the point of view of officers, but also of the welfare and security of their families during course of discharge of officers duties. Moreover, similar selection procedure already exists in several Judicial and Civil administrations.

REPRESENTATION SUBMITTED BY EAST CENTRAL RAILWAY OFFICERS ASSOCIATION

Vide letter No. ECROA/2020/Aug-1, Dated: 07.08.2020, ECROA, Hajipur wrote letter to the Chairmen of Railway Board for continuation of existing appointment policy of TADK.

Sub: Continuation of existing appointment policy of TADK on the Railways.

 Officers of ECR have represented and protested against unilateral change in subject matter circulated vide above referred letter. The issues in details are as below:-

  1. Unlike other Central Government offices, nature of the job in Railways warrants availability of officers 24x7x365 & they are required to be on toe on most of the time. It can be illustrated as below:
  • Review of previous day’s performance is presented to the Railway officer in the form of morning position.
  • Co- ordination has to be done with control, officers in the field, supervisors in the frontline and colleagues for the residual problems of the previous day and to plan for the present day otherwise train operations will come to a grinding halt in a matter of days. This entire activity is performed on Railway Telephone, DOT Telephone and now also on the Mobile & may last well above two hours on a normal day.
  • The TADK assists him in all this except in the use of mobile phones. In no other service such a requirement exists on a regular basis. Hence, TADK acts as a substitute to the requirements of camp office set-up. 
  • The TADK assists him in not only sorting out the papers, but also run to control office for delivering and fetching papers & to the houses of other officers and supervisors for this purpose. He often serves the duties of errand for the officers.
  • Railway operations are round the clock and need to be monitored accordingly. The TADK is an unavoidable help to the officer in this entire stretch of back-breaking work. That is the reason the TADK’s working hours are essentially intermittent, i.e. he is available for twelve hours during the day with the officer in the morning, in the afternoon and again in the evening with extended breaks in between. The railway officer, however, continues his work without any rest.
  • Railway officer has to perform several duties in the night including inspections of stations, workshops, yards and trains along with travel on the footplate of a locomotive or on trolleys frequently as a specified assigned duty. He needs an assistant to carry his papers, measuring instruments and implements.
    • A Railway Officer is required to attend to accidents and mishaps including traffic disruptions caused by natural calamities and social unrests for which he often has to move at night and remain at site for days without a break, even foregoing sleep and rest. A TADK needs to travel with him to attend to not only the officer’s needs, but to act as a messenger on the spot, carry his papers and implements etc.  

 As illustrated above, such sudden and unilateral decisions without due consultation with the officer’s bodies, severely affects the morale and motivation of officers at the field level. Moreover, if this facility is withdrawn or nature changed, it may have adverse effect to the serving as well as bright prospective candidates to the Railway service. 

  1. The present appointment policy regarding TADK is quite streamlined. Since TADK has to be with the officer all the time, hence element of personal choice is inevitable for the sake of trust. In case, other mode of selection is adopted then the assigned person may not be having trust of officer and may interfere officer’s work as well as personal affairs. Moreover, the existing system of absorption also renders TADK loyal as it instills sense of secure future for him, thereby maintaining his devotion for the system.
  2. The selection of TADK is subject to official scrutiny at various levels in the Personnel Department and due care is always being taken before personal approval & sanction of GM. 
  3. Appointment of TADK is a completely transparent system, if any malpractice is noticed, the same is investigated by Vigilance and there are instances when officers have been punished. 
  4. The policy is in prevalence since a long time and serving well. Changing the policy at this time when COVID-19 pandemic is spreading gives a feeling of helplessness among officers. Therefore, it is requested to kindly recall the above mentioned letter and restore the previous practice. In case of any change, Officers’ Bodies and Association must be taken into confidence.

Representation submitted by other officer associations

NWROA mentioned in his representation that, the decision taken vide letter referred above is a retrograde step. If this facility is withdrawn or mode of selection is changed then it shall have adverse impact on 24* 7 availability and efficient discharge of the duty by the officers which in turn shall affect the performance of Railways.

The nature of the Job of a TADK spreads into the most private space of the officer. Personal selection ensures that the officer and his family are most comfortable with the individual who has been appointed.

Any previously unknown appointee may not be in concordance with the concerned officer and may not extend the sense of safety and security of the family. As such it would ultimately lose the very functional utility of the TADK. It is also a time verified fact that the TADKs who have been absorbed after their tenure are highly sought after in the field as they are more disciplined, productive and assimilating. This is because they are chosen after due scrutiny based on their most sincere psychological attitude for their duties and rigorously trained for their future job personally by the officer concerned and therefore well acquainted to discharge Railway duties.

It is pertinent to mention that selection of TADK is not an arbitrary procedure, rather there are clearly laid down guidelines including eligibility criteria with completely transparent system.
